Child support payments are given when one parent gets primary custody of the child(ren) during divorce in Tennessee.
Child Support payments are legally enforceable by a court issued order. The parent without primary custody is normally required to help pay for expenses of the children like food, clothing, housing, education and medical treatment. Life in Jackson
Jackson is located in Madison County, Tennessee. Per the 2010 census, it has a population of 65,211 people.Some interesting facts about Jackson are that the popular Hub City Hurricanes played in Jackson in 2007. From 1990-2011 the city hosted the NAIA Women's Division I National Championship basketball tournament. Also, the West Tennessee Healthcare Sportsplex hosts many tournaments throughout the year; it is a travel baseball and softball complex.
Some famous residents include Carl Perkins, Casey Jones, Lauren Pritchard, Christopher Jones, Gil Scott-Heron, and Sonny Boy Williamson.
